Solute ions charged the same as the ions about the column are repulsed and elute without having retention, when solute ions charged oppositely to the billed web-sites on the column are retained on it. Solute ions that are retained to the column is often eluted from it by switching the cellular period composition, like expanding its salt concentration and pH or increasing the column temperature, and so forth.

In isocratic elution, peak width raises with retention time linearly in accordance with the equation for N, the amount of theoretical plates. This may be a major disadvantage when analyzing a sample which contains analytes with a wide array of retention variables. Using a weaker cellular section, the runtime is lengthened and results in slowly and gradually eluting peaks to generally be broad, resulting in diminished sensitivity.

The schematic of the HPLC instrument generally involves solvents' reservoirs, one or more pumps, a solvent-degasser, a sampler, a column, and a detector. The solvents are prepared beforehand based on the requires of your separation, they pass through the degasser to eliminate dissolved gasses, combined to be the cellular period, then move from the sampler, which provides the sample combination in the cellular phase stream, which then carries it to the column. The pumps produce the specified flow and composition from the cell period through the stationary section In the column, then right into a stream-cell Within the detector.

Especially, be suspicious of biological samples. Proteins in these samples are widespread culprits, due to the fact they mixture in natural solvents click here Employed in HPLC. Keep track of how the force improvements with the sort of solvent to pinpoint if protein is clogging a column. The force will leap up inside the presence of organics.
